gmc vin challenge

i have a 67 small window gmc

i was reading some posts and saw a vin decoder. i tried to decode mine and it just doesnt add up. maybe someone here can help. dont have access to posting photos at the moment but here is the info.

my glove box spid shows: CS 1590D C 9705


my door jamb shows: CS1590D PC9705A


i figured out c for conventional and s for six cyl and 1 for 1/2 ton, anyone have any idea about the rest. thanks

Re: gmc vin challenge

C= Chassis 2WD
S= Engine L6
1= Capacity 1/2 ton
59= Cab to rear axle 54 inches
OD= Body Fleetside
P= Plant Pontiac MI
C= Year 1967
9075= Sequential Serial # 9705
A= GVW 6000# or less
